Overview
Overview:
We are seeking an experienced Cloud Architect with over 2 years of experience to lead the design and implementation of our cloud infrastructure, specifically tailored for our advanced AI and machine learning initiatives. You will be the architect of a robust, scalable, and secure cloud environment that serves as the foundation for our AI-powered products. Your expertise will be crucial in building a cost-effective and high-performance infrastructure that supports the entire AI/ML lifecycle, from data processing and model training to large-scale inference.
Responsibilities:
- AI Infrastructure Design: Architect and implement scalable, resilient, and secure cloud solutions on AWS, designed to support high-throughput AI workloads.
- Technology Integration: Design and integrate a wide array of services and technologies, including FastAPI for APIs, Kafka for real-time data streaming, and various databases like PostgreSQL, Redis, and Pinecone, into a cohesive and efficient cloud architecture.
- Scalability and Performance: Ensure the cloud infrastructure is optimized for both ML training and real-time inference, leveraging containerization with Docker and orchestration with Kubernetes (EKS) for maximum scalability and performance.
- Cost Optimization: Implement strategies and best practices for managing and optimizing cloud resource usage to ensure a cost-effective infrastructure without compromising performance.
- High Availability and Disaster Recovery: Design and implement robust strategies for high availability, fault tolerance, and disaster recovery to ensure the continuous operation of our critical AI systems.
- Collaboration and Governance: Work closely with our DevOps and AI engineering teams to guide and support deployments, establish best practices for cloud usage, and ensure compliance with security and governance standards.
- Innovation and Research: Stay at the forefront of cloud and AI technologies, continuously evaluating and adopting new services and architectural patterns to enhance our capabilities.
Requirements:
- 2+ years of dedicated experience in a cloud architecture or senior cloud engineering role.
- Deep expertise in a broad range of AWS services, including but not limited to EC2, S3, Lambda, and EKS.
- Strong hands-on experience with containerization (Docker) and container orchestration (Kubernetes).
- A thorough understanding of cloud networking, security principles, and compliance best practices.
- Excellent system design and technical documentation skills.
- A collaborative spirit and the ability to work effectively with cross-functional teams.
Preferred Qualifications:
- Hands-on experience with cloud-native AI/ML services such as Amazon SageMaker or Vertex AI.
- Familiarity with modern programming languages like Rust or Elixir for cloud tooling and automation.
- Experience in designing and managing hybrid or multi-cloud environments.
- Professional certifications, such as the AWS Certified Solutions Architect.
Job Type: Contractual / Temporary
Pay: ₹1,200,000.00 - ₹1,440,000.00 per year
Ability to commute/relocate:
- Narhe, Pune, Maharashtra: Reliably commute or planning to relocate before starting work (Required)
Application Question(s):
- Will you be available for face to face interview
Experience:
- Cloud architecture: 2 years (Required)
Work Location: In person